What Is the Average Cost of Orlando Magic Tickets?

Of course, the price of tickets is the first thing that most interested individuals will want to know about the Orlando Magic. Generally speaking, the Orlando Magic tends to be one of the more affordable teams in the NBA, which is a reflection of fan enthusiasm for their tickets.

More recent information is unavailable. However, there is some information from earlier seasons, which might prove useful for those who are curious about Orlando Magic prices. First, the 2014 to 2015 season saw an average price of $50 for the team, which was followed by the 2015 to 2016 season seeing an average price of $65 for the team. Even more recently, the average price rose to $68 in the 2016 to 2017 season, which was the most recent figure that could be found on Barry's Tickets. Based on these numbers, it is clear that there has been a gradual increase in Orlando Magic ticket prices, with a very strong emphasis on the gradual in said statement.

Regardless, the average price of NBA tickets is good for giving interested individuals a very rough idea of what they can expect when they set out to buy tickets but nothing more than that. This is because tickets for NBA games can see enormous variation for various factors. For example, some seats such as courtside seats offer better views of the game, meaning that they have higher prices from more people being willing to pay higher prices, whereas other seats such as those in the upper levels are much less contested. Likewise, there are some match-ups that are very popular, whereas the same can't be said for others. For that matter, it should be mentioned that tickets can run short, meaning that the prices for tickets can actually see notable changes from day to day in some cases.

Luckily, there is a simple solution for this particular problem in the form of looking up the prices for the desired tickets for the desired games on the right ticket website. This should provide interested individuals with up to date information about exactly what it is that they want to know, which is rather important when some Orlando Magic games can start at $19 whereas other Orlando Magic games can start at $38 just because the Orlando Magic is playing different teams.

What Is the Average Cost of Orlando Magic Concessions?

Stadium food and beverages are stadium food and beverages. In other words, they are expensive, which is why a lot of people choose to eat and drink at other venues before heading in to watch the games. Still, for people who don't mind paying a bit more for a bit more convenience, Amway Center offers a wide range of options.

Due to this, providing exact numbers can be challenging, but generalizations should still prove useful. For example, a giant plate of nachos can go for something along the lines of $10. Meanwhile, soda drinks can go from $4.50 for a regular-sized soda to $8.50 for a large-sized soda, while beers go for somewhere between $7.50 and $8.50. Due to these prices, interested individuals might want to seek out combos, which should provide them with what they want at a lower price than otherwise possible.

What Is the Average Cost of Orlando Magic Parking?

Parking options are plentiful for those planning on seeing the Orlando Magic play at Amway Center. Official parking spaces will cost somewhere between $10 and $20, though as always, interested individuals should make sure to get their parking passes sooner rather than waiting until the last minute. Besides these, there are also other parking spaces in the vicinity as well, which can offer interested individuals an even wider range of prices and parking spaces so long as they don't mind walking a bit to reach their eventual destination.
